Frequently asked questions

What is 1340 Morris Avenue's energy grade?

1340 Morris Avenue scores 53 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band D (Lowest band (1–54)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 1340 Morris Avenue use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 96.7 kBtu/ft² (125.7 kBtu/ft² source) across 36,000 sq ft, including 145,413 kWh of electricity and 29,860 therms of natural gas.

What are 1340 Morris Avenue's carbon emissions?

1340 Morris Avenue reported 216 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(6.0 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.
